It's the most wonderful time of the year, or is it? December can be stressful, expensive, and emotionally taxing; it's no wonder, then, that 3 in 5 Americans believe the holiday season negatively impacts their mental health.  Enter interpersonal boundaries which, when done right, protect your time, well-being, and budget. Even better?
